RDS12VR: Anti-Pinch Window Lift Reference Design

RDS12VR: Anti-Pinch Window Lift Reference Design

Overview

NXP® and Tongji University jointly developed the anti-pinch window lift reference design featuring the MagniV® S12VR MCU, ideal for the development of power windows and sun roof systems.

  • Includes hardware for real door/window in-vehicle applications, as well as software including anti-pinch algorithms and low-level S12VR drivers
  • Aimed at reducing time to market, this design leverages unique features of the MagniV S12VR MCU
  • Reduces unnecessary external components, lowers the total bill of material (BOM), improves system quality and saves space in automotive applications through a smaller PCB

Features

  • Window manual/automatic up/down, automatic up/down with stop function
  • Anti-pinch in both manual/automatic mode, anti-pinch region and force can be adjusted
  • Stuck detection out of anti-pinch region, motor overload protection
  • Soft stop when window is close to the top/bottom
  • Fault diagnosis, indicating low voltage, over voltage/current/temperature etc.
  • Low power mode (leveraging S12VR low power mode) to reduce power consumption
  • Self learning, calibration by updating the window/motor parameters stored in EEPROM
  • Use hall sensor as well as current sense to judge anti-pinch in algorithm
  • Easy-to-control Graphics User Interface (GUI), set the parameters and get the status
  • Window lift can be controlled either by multiple LIN salve nodes or LIN master node (through GUI)
  • Able to comply with relevant content in US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ard (FMVSS No. 118)
